About Erin
A Reading native. After graduating with a Bachelor of Arts Degree from UMASS Lowell, I worked as a technical recruiter before finding my passion in business development. In 2001 I took a leave from working outside the house, but after feeling restless my husband Carlo and I purchased The Chocolate Truffle thinking it would be a “fun seasonal business.” In 2006 we launched Bacci Chocolate Design as the manufacturing division of The Chocolate Truffle and reseller to other specialty stores.
In between working on growing my business brand, I work for other companies helping them build their brands. I am the proud mother of three girls; Abigail, Sarah and Sofia who can often be seen driving in the "chocolate van."
Erin is an advocate for small business and economic development, a member of the Reading North Reading Chamber of Commerce and the Buy Local Task Force, a volunteer for the civic group Making Reading Better and a Town Meeting Member.
"It isn't difficult to open a business, but how do you stay in business? I'd like to see more locally owned businesses thrive in this economy and feel fortunate to be part of a community with other like minded people."
